Ticket PRX-1142: Vault locked, pricing experiment blocked

Reviewer: the Farewheel ticket-pricing experiment branch can't fetch its config because the experiment vault auto-locked after three failed token renewals. Code itself is ready; diff touches only the demand-curve weights and the holdout split. Please review as-is and approve pending vault access. Ops confirmed the unlock path: use the offline recovery flow, for which the passphrase is stated below.

strongbox words: oliael-gilax-lamael

## Veldmark Environments — Template Rendering Performance

For this week's sync: staging render latency for the Veldmark templating layer improved 18% after enabling partial caching, but production still shows p95 spikes during hourly digest jobs. We suspect the fragment cache is undersized in prod. Please compare against staging before changing anything. The current production configuration values are listed below.

settings of tagag-fafof:
holiel:
  pin: 4034
  tenant: norys
  seal: seal_c0ae53f1
  metrics_host: metrics.holiel.zarqelcorp.example
  standby_team: drumir
  escalation: sorius-aldath
  nonce: b972ce

# PickFlow Optimizer — Limits & Quotas

Heads up, on-call folks: PickFlow batches pick-list requests from the Norval warehouse floor and solves routes in chunks. If the solver queue backs up, it sheds load by capping batch size rather than dropping requests — so slow pick lists usually mean you've hit a quota, not a bug.

Before paging the optimizer team, check whether the request volume simply exceeded the configured ceilings. Raising them temporarily is fine but revert after the rush.

The active limits are configured as follows.

tuning table, kawep-tawif:
CAPS = {
    "olidor": 80,
    "belion": 7,
    "quenys": 225,
    "druox": 839,
    "fraath": 482,
}